Definitely too much. Try going for a contrasting colour and giving your car a theme, if I had hust done everything in Silver/Grey then it would look nasty, with the contrasting blue it works well. I would suggest staying away from red though, that would be too much. Perhaps Orange or Yellow would be interesting, but I think I would go for two tone with white main and black detailing. A good deep gloss black would look really nice on the white.

I think that most people could handle painting their interior themselves, it is not hard at all. The only thing you have to be sure to do is use the correct product for the job!
The reason that a lot of people end up with paint flaking off there dash isn't because they did a bad job painting it, it's because they used the wrong product or did a bad job prepping.
Dashes like our Celica have are made with molds that have silicone release agents. If you paint over it the chemicals in the paint will attack the surface of the dash, which will cause the silicone to rise to the surface. When the silicone rises to the surface, the paint will flake off. To prevent this from happening, use a water based primer before you apply the paint. This will form a barrier between the paint and the dash that will prevent the silicone that was used to release the dash from the mold in the factory from rising to the surface. Just ask your local automotive refinishing supply store for these types of products, they should be able to help you. Good luck!

KiTBatBoi - what color are you using as your theme(brake calipers, engine bay plastice, ect.)?
I know it sounds really boring, but I would reccomend that you paint your interior black with accents that are the color matched to whatever your theme color is. White is a difficult exterior color to match an interior with IMHO. I say keep it simple, paint it black. I think that if you painted the whole dash a wild color like orange or yellow, it would turn out to be a horrible eyesore. If you went with a really dark blue you would be OK and it would look good, but blue isn't a very sporty color for an interior.
